Granola bark

Instead of loading up on nuts or overpriced store-bought “protein” granola, I use TVP because it’s: ✔️ High in protein ✔️ Budget-friendly ✔️ Neutral in taste ✔️ Pantry-stable & whole-food adjacent
It blends right in, adds crunch, and turns a simple granola into a seriously nourishing, protein-enhanced snack — without the inflated price tag
Ingredients
- 2 cups2 cups2 cups Quick Cooking Oats

- 1 cup1 cup1 cup Textured Vegetable Protein
- 5 whole5 whole5 whole Medjool Dates
- 0.5 cup0.5 cup0.5 cup Creamy Peanut Butter

- 1 tsp1 tsp1 tsp Vanilla Extract

- 0.25 tsp0.25 tsp0.25 tsp Salt

- 0.5 cup0.5 cup0.5 cup Dark Chocolate, chopped

- 1 tsp1 tsp1 tsp Cinnamon, Ground

- 1 Tbsp1 Tbsp1 Tbsp Flax Seed, Whole, or any other seeds

- Preheat oven to 300°F (150°C). Line an 11×17-inch baking sheet with parchment.
- Soak dates in boiling water until soft. Blend with ½ cup soaking water until smooth.
- In a bowl, mix date purée + peanut butter + vanilla.
- Stir in oats + TVP until evenly coated. Add optional spices or seeds if using.
- Spread mixture very thinly on the baking sheet. Press flat (parchment + rolling pin helps).
- Bake 20 minutes, rotate pan, then bake 10–15 minutes more until golden.
- Sprinkle chopped dark chocolate on top. Return to warm oven 1–2 minutes to melt, spread evenly, and add flaky salt if desired.
- Freeze at least 2 hours, then break into pieces and enjoy.
